Liquid Therapy
About
Liquid Therapy is a craft brewery located in Nashua, New Hampshire. Visit their website to learn more about their craft beers and taproom hours.
Hours
Hours not available
Own Liquid Therapy?
Claim your listing to update hours, add photos, and connect with customers.